Feeding Pets of the Homeless helps provide financial assistance for emergency veterinary care for pets whose owner is experiencing homelessness. Call to speak to a case manager for assistance. Feeding Pets of the Homeless
Pets of the Homeless is the first and only national animal organization focused completely on feeding and providing emergency veterinary care to pets that belong to homeless people.
